ArticleZip > Slide A Div Offscreen Using Jquery

Slide A Div Offscreen Using Jquery

Sliding a div offscreen using jQuery can add a cool interactive element to your web design. With just a few lines of code, you can create an engaging user experience. In this article, we will guide you through the steps to achieve this effect effortlessly.

To get started, you need a basic understanding of HTML, CSS, and jQuery. Assuming you have these fundamentals covered, let's dive into the process.

First, make sure you have included the jQuery library in your project. You can do this by adding the following script tag in the head section of your HTML file:

Html

Next, create your HTML structure with a div element that you want to slide offscreen. Give it an id for easy targeting in your jQuery code:

Html

<div id="slideMe">Content inside the div</div>

Now, let's write the jQuery code to slide the div offscreen. You can use the `animate()` method in jQuery to achieve the sliding effect. Here's an example code snippet to slide the div to the left side:

Javascript

$('#slideMe').animate({
  left: '-100%'
}, 1000); // Adjust the duration (in milliseconds) as needed

In this code snippet, `#slideMe` is the id of the div element we want to slide offscreen. We are animating the left property to '-100%', which means the div will slide to the left by 100% of its width. You can adjust the duration parameter (1000 milliseconds in this case) based on your design preferences.

If you want the div to slide offscreen to the right side, you can update the code as follows:

Javascript

$('#slideMe').animate({
  right: '-100%'
}, 1000);

Once you have implemented the jQuery code, you can trigger the sliding effect based on user interaction, page load, or any other event based on your design requirements.

Remember to test your code in different browsers to ensure cross-browser compatibility. If you encounter any issues, you can use browser developer tools to debug and fine-tune your code.

By following these simple steps, you can enhance the interactivity of your website by sliding a div offscreen using jQuery. Experiment with different animations, timings, and effects to create a unique user experience that captivates your audience.

In conclusion, adding dynamic effects like sliding divs offscreen using jQuery can elevate the visual appeal of your website. With a bit of coding knowledge and creativity, you can make your web design more engaging and interactive. So, go ahead and give it a try in your next project!

×